One such way for them to predict when the woman is ovulating is through them using prediction kits.
More than ever today ovulation prediction kits are proving popular with couples who want to know exactly when the woman is ovulating. The big advantage to using an OPK (ovulation prediction kit) is that it will tell them when the woman is going to start ovulating as it is able to detect increased amounts of Luteinizing Hormone being produced in the woman's uterus. Generally this occurs 36 hours before actual egg ovulation happens.
When it comes to predicting when ovulation is about to happen there are two types of kits which can be used, either the test strip or midstream method. Both of these work in the same way but are used in a different way. With the first method (test strip) this will be dipped into a the woman's urine and left there for several seconds. Whilst the second method (midstream) requires the woman to hold the device in the stream of fluid as she urinates. Normally it takes about 5 minutes before a result is provided after the urine has come into contact with the midstream device.
However there are certain things that the couple can do when using ovulation prediction kits which can help them to better recognize when ovulation in the woman is taking place. Below we offer a number tips that they may find useful if they are going to be using an ovulation prediction kit.
Tip 1 - To obtain a better idea of when to use a ovulation prediction test the couple should also use a chart for recording the woman's body's basal temperature. Using this chart will then help them to look back and see when ovulation is taking place normally.
Tip 2 - Although a couple may think it is a waste of time but actually carrying out the tests more than once a day is a good idea as well. The couple need to be aware that the increase in LH (Luteinizing Hormone) only occurs in the body for a short period of time and doing the test say twice each day will hopefully mean that you don't miss this event when it occurs.
Tip 3 - Although you do not necessarily have to carry out the tests with the ovulation prediction kits first thing in the morning. What is important is that you do carry out the tests at the same time each day after the first test has been carried out. By doing this you are much more able to identify the period of time when the uterus has begun to produce more of the Luteinizing Hormone.
Tip 4 - It is crucial that the ovulation prediction kit should be used until the level of Luteinizing Hormone in the uterus shows a marked difference.
